Use a grinding wheel and cut a cross in the rivet head, avoid touching the frame. Use a cold chisel and heavy hammer and pop off the rivet heads. Use a punch and hammer the rivets thru the frame. Use a 1/2 step drill and drill out the new bracket to match the frame, start with drilling and bolting one hole at a time. Once two holes are bolted you can drill out all the holes at the same time, then bolt together. Find Grade 5 bolts long enough that the smooth shank fits thru both frame and bracket, if the shank is too long add some washers to make up the difference. Use a locking nut [deformed head].

Keep in mind that the process of crimping the rivets mushrooms them, so if they aren't ground down flush with whatever you are trying to knock them out of they won't come nicely.
 
Keep in mind that the process of crimping the rivets mushrooms them, so if they aren't ground down flush with whatever you are trying to knock them out of they won't come nicely.

Yes! The holes in the frame and bracket don't always line up. So knocking ALL the heads off flush then removing the bracket may make it easier to punch out the rivets. may also have to do some more grinding on the ones where the hole was offset a lot.

Before you bother trying to track down a spring compressor, try ADSM's method. Allowing the spring to go to full droop, you can remove it without compressing. That's what I did when installing my suspension lift. With the shock disconnected, you should get enough travel for the spring to fall out of the bracket.
